Transaction 65ea1186a3b4a2a9b50257c4ebefed960f1048187af69b57e486ca907b21ce28
1 Input
1 Output
-
65ea1186a3b4a2a9b50257c4ebefed960f1048187af69b57e486ca907b21ce28:0
- value
- 598061
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d97ea0f8859552fe6c966b47983dd07222d0fad
- address
- bc1q3kt75rugt92jlekfv668nq7aqu3z6radqqtm95